Comments:
These boots are very warm, and I was surprised by their excellent traction on icy surfaces. The lacing system makes them very easy to take off and put on, and the waterproof lining works great for me. They look very nice, and run true to size. (I ordered my true size, and they're a perfect fit, still providing space for heavy socks.) I feel it's important to note that they're not as tall as your standard snow boot, so drudging through three feet of snow in these isn't going to work as well as with some other boots. For day-to-day duty like shoveling and walking slushy streets, however, they work perfect and are more lightweight! Mine are a bit stiff, probably just needing a bit more wearing-in. This and many future winters, they're sure to get it!

Comments:
Imagine your favorite pair of running shoes morphed into waterproof, insulated high tops with an aggressive tread-- that's what these shoes are! They grip even in icy conditions, & I love them for blazing trail through the snow because it's not like wearing concrete blocks on your feet like other snow boots. **NOTE** It was recommended to go up a 1/2 size from your usual, & if I were to do it over I would have gotten my true size-- instead I wear an extra pair of socks & it's all good.
